Google Ignores Links To #

Aug 28, 2017 - 8:11 am 9 by

google pound hash

Do you use a hashtag or pound sign in your URL. For example the link URL is simply a hashtag or pound sign, one of these #. What should Google do with them? The URL would look like a href="#" Google says they completely ignore them.

To be 100% clear, this is not talking about Google ignoring links that are a href=/pagename.html#anchor it is talking about specifically linking only to a href="#"

Most of the time, at least when I use that, it is for a placeholder. The links don't really go anywhere, so it would make sense that Google would ignore them.

John Mueller said since they go nowhere, Google ignores them:

I am not sure why the person followed up to John's response asking if those links then count as a link on the page or not. Google ignores them.

What do you want Google to do with links that do that?
